Ingredients
For the Filling
- 4 hatch green chiles (about 1/3 lb roasted, if using pre-prepared)
- 1 to 1.5 lb thinly sliced sirloin steaks (about 4 pieces, milanese cut)
- 1 cup baby spinach
- 2 oz queso fresco, crumbled (for filling)
- 1 tsp steak spice blend
- To taste salt and ground white pepper
For the Sauce
- 1/2 cup plain unsweetened greek yogurt
- 1/4 cup fresh cilantro
- 1 tbsp lime juice
- 1 tbsp lime zest
- 2 oz queso fresco, crumbled (for garnish)
Servings: 4
Prep Time: 20 minutes
Cook Time: 15 minutes
Total Time: 35 minutes
How to Make Irresistible Hatch Green Chile Steak Roll Ups
Step 1: Prepare the Hatch Chiles
Roast your hatch chiles if they aren’t pre-prepared. Place them directly over an open flame or in an oven until charred. Allow them to cool before peeling off the skin.
Step 2: Prepare the Beef
Take your sirloin steaks and season them lightly with salt, white pepper, and the steak spice blend. Tenderize slightly if needed for easier rolling.
Step 3: Make the Filling
In a mixing bowl, combine baby spinach, crumbled queso fresco (for filling), and prepared hatch chiles. Mix well until everything is evenly distributed.
Step 4: Assemble the Roll-Ups
Lay each piece of sirloin flat on a cutting board. Spoon some of the filling mixture onto one end of each steak slice. Carefully roll up each steak tightly around the filling.
Step 5: Grill the Roll-Ups
Preheat your grill or grill pan over medium-high heat. Use tongs to place each roll-up on the grill. Cook for about 5-7 minutes on each side or until cooked through.
Step 6: Prepare the Sauce
While grilling, mix greek yogurt with cilantro, lime juice, lime zest, and season with salt. This sauce will enhance your roll-ups!
Step 7: Serve
Remove roll-ups from the grill once done. Garnish with additional crumbled queso fresco before serving alongside your creamy cilantro sauce for dipping. Enjoy your Irresistible Hatch Green Chile Steak Roll Ups!

Common Mistakes to Avoid
When making Irresistible Hatch Green Chile Steak Roll Ups, it’s easy to overlook some key details. Here are common mistakes to avoid.
- Using the wrong cut of meat: Not all beef cuts work well for rolling. Choose thinly sliced sirloin steaks for the best results.
- Overcooking the steak: Grilling for too long can make the steak tough. Aim for 15 minutes and monitor closely.
- Skipping the seasoning: Failing to season can lead to bland roll ups. Use the steak spice blend generously for flavor.
- Neglecting to prepare chiles properly: Roasted hatch chiles add depth. If using fresh, roast them until charred before rolling.
- Not letting the roll ups rest: Cutting too soon can cause filling to spill out. Allow them to sit for a few minutes after grilling.

Storage & Reheating Instructions
Refrigerator Storage
-
- Store in an airtight container: This helps keep your roll ups fresh.
-
- Consume within 3 days: For best taste and quality, enjoy within this time frame.
Freezing Irresistible Hatch Green Chile Steak Roll Ups
-
- Use freezer-safe containers: Proper storage prevents freezer burn.
-
- Freeze for up to 2 months: They will maintain quality if frozen correctly.
Reheating Irresistible Hatch Green Chile Steak Roll Ups
- Oven: Preheat to 350°F (175°C) and heat for about 15-20 minutes until warmed through.
- Microwave: Heat on medium power for 1-2 minutes, checking frequently to avoid overcooking.
- Stovetop: Warm in a skillet over medium heat, flipping occasionally until heated throughout.

How do I know when the steak is cooked perfectly?
The ideal internal temperature for medium-rare steak is around 130-135°F (54-57°C). Use a meat thermometer for accuracy.
